Transaction c8efbda59ee3e7708b86a254c69834394983a19579e1a90b073c462e92278c59
1 Input
1 Output
-
c8efbda59ee3e7708b86a254c69834394983a19579e1a90b073c462e92278c59:0
- value
- 153641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e53e42a3e00189556a0e54f8303d03e1f9338614 OP_EQUAL
- address
- 3Nb9FPt5156upgco4nnyeTXGFhUZs2Zuos